Optimal Light Conditions for Outdoor Growth

🌞 Sunlight Exposure

For your London Plane, full sun is the golden ticketβ€”aim for 6 to 8 hours of direct sunlight daily. Without this, you might notice stunted growth, reduced vigor, and lackluster leaf development.

🌳 Shade Tolerance

While it thrives in full sun, the London Plane can handle partial shade, especially in dappled sunlight. This adaptability makes it a great choice for urban settings, where light conditions can vary dramatically.

Indoor Light Needs and Placement

Best Indoor Light 🌞

For indoor trees, bright, indirect light is the gold standard. Positioning them near south or west-facing windows maximizes their light exposure.

Light Intensity πŸ’‘

Higher light intensity leads to healthier foliage and robust growth. If you notice leaf drop, pale leaves, or leggy growth, your plant might be craving more light.

Adjusting Indoor Conditions πŸͺž

Enhance light availability by using reflective surfaces like mirrors or light-colored walls. Rotating your plant regularly ensures it receives even light exposure on all sides.
